Switched-capacitor converter with zero-voltage and zero-current switching control and control method thereof

Abstract
and a plurality of switches configured to perform periodic switching between a plurality of switching phases to convert a first voltage into a second voltage, or vice versa. Upon entering one of the switching phases, referred to as the first switching phase, the first terminal of at least one of the flying capacitors is turned on earlier than its second terminal to electrically connect to a node corresponding to the first switching phase, thereby forming a required coupling relation for the phase. This configuration allows the second terminal to gradually approach a zero-voltage switching (ZVS) before being subsequently turned on, which enables the corresponding switch to operate under ZVS condition. As a result, switching loss is reduced and power conversion efficiency is improved.
